I had to buy a wheel chair pad that has the tail bone area cut out like a "u" shape. This helps take the pressure off the tail bone area. I don't have a wheel chair, but I use that pad every where I go! At home in soft chairs, the car, even restaurants, etc. I mean everywhere! All the time!
